1️⃣ Is an Oral Loan Agreement Legally Enforceable? ✅❌

Yes, under the Indian Contract Act! Even without a written contract, a verbal loan agreement is valid IF:
There was a clear promise to repay – Not just a friendly gift! 🎁❌
You have supporting evidence – Bank transfers, messages, or witnesses help! 📜
It wasn’t an illegal transaction – No black money or unlawful dealings! 🚫

2️⃣ How to Recover Money Without a Written Agreement? 💰

📌 Send a Legal Notice – A lawyer’s letter can pressure them to repay! 📩
📌 Use Digital Evidence – WhatsApp messages, emails, and bank records can prove the loan. 📲
📌 File a Money Suit – Under Order 37 of CPC, you can sue for repayment! 🏛️

💡 Pro Tip: Interest rates must be reasonable, or courts may reject the claim! 🔍

3️⃣ Can the Borrower Escape Liability? ❌

No Proof = Weak Case – If you have no evidence, courts may dismiss your claim! ⚠️
Partial Payments? – Even a single repayment can prove the loan existed! ✅
Verbal Denial? – If they deny taking the loan, you’ll need stronger proof! 🤷‍♂️

💡 Pro Tip: For future loans, get a promissory note or a notarized loan agreement! ✍️
